Is it safe to cook fish cakes from frozen?

Contents show

Defrost frozen fish cakes overnight in fridge and cook as above. Alternatively, to cook straight from frozen, heat grill to medium, oil fish cakes as per recipe then grill 12-15 mins one side to brown, before flipping and grilling the other side for 5 mins more.

Is cooking fish from frozen safe?

You can skip the thawing process altogether and cook frozen fish straight from the freezer. You’ll have to add a few minutes to the cook time in your recipe to account for the lack of thawing, but you can poach, steam, bake, broil or grill fish straight from the freezer!

How do you defrost fish cakes quickly?

A quicker and well-known way of defrosting fish is in cold water. The fish must be in a sealed bag for safety and to preserve the flavour, and submerged in water until it is defrosted. Leave until fully defrosted. Defrost time is typically six to eight hours per lb.

How do you know if frozen fish is cooked?

The best way to tell if your fish is done is by testing it with a fork at an angle, at the thickest point, and twist gently. The fish will flake easily when it’s done and it will lose its translucent or raw appearance. A good rule of thumb is to cook the fish to an internal temperature of 140-145 degrees.

How long can fish stay in the freezer before it goes bad?

Properly frozen fish will stay good in your freezer for up to 6 months. There are a few exceptions to this rule. Fatty fish like trout and salmon have a shorter shelf life in the freezer. They will only last for up to 3 months.

Is it better to fry fish frozen or thawed?

Thaw home frozen fish before frying. Deep frying works best if the fish has been pre-battered to protect the delicate meat of the fish from the oil. Using pre-battered fish is ideal for busy cooks as all the preparation has been done. You cannot dip frozen fillets in batter and then fry them.

Why is there so much water in frozen fish?

Yes it does, frozen seafood is typically soaked in a Sodium Tripolyphosphate bath so it holds water weight. This is why a milky white liquid leaches out when you cook it.

Can you eat 3 year old frozen fish?

Any frozen fish or shellfish will be safe indefinitely; however, the flavor and texture will lessen after lengthy storage. For best quality, freeze (0 °F / -17.8 °C or less) cooked fish for up to 3 months. Frozen raw fish is best used within 3 to 8 months; shellfish, 3 to 12 months.

How do you defrost vacuum packed fish?

There is an easy solution. Either take the fish out of the package or simply cut a hole in the vacuum package to allow air inside before putting the fish into the refrigerator to thaw. This is no longer an anaerobic environment.

What are fish cakes made of?

Fish cakes are made from ground fish and flour or starch that is formed into small loafs and then steamed or fried. Fish cakes are used in a variety of Japanese dishes such as soups and stews, appetizers and boxed lunches. In the olden days, this fish cake was formed around bamboo (chiku) skewers and cooked.
